About Bath

Georgian crescents sweep around green squares in perfect honey-coloured limestone. This is Bath at its most refined - a city that feels like an entire Georgian town planning dream made real. The Romans started things off with their hot springs, but it's the 18th-century architecture that really steals the show.

Wandering through Queen Square, past its distinctive obelisk, you'll understand why UNESCO made the whole place a World Heritage Site. The Assembly Rooms and Fashion Museum gives you the full Jane Austen experience - this is where Regency society came to see and be seen. For something completely different, hunt down the oldest house in Bath, tucked away from the grand terraces.

Evenings mean proper entertainment. The Everyman Cinema does things with style, while the Odeon keeps things classic. Between film screenings, you might stumble across Rebecca Fountain or catch the Resurrection of Christ gallery during a quiet afternoon.

The surrounding countryside rolls away in gentle Somerset hills. Getting here couldn't be easier - Bath Spa station connects you to London in 90 minutes, Bristol in 15. The city sits in a bowl of hills, which means those Georgian terraces climbing the slopes offer cracking views back across the valley.
